字符串函数在Excel中是非常重要的组成部分,能够帮助用户快速处理和分析文本数据。随着数据处理和分析需求的不断增加,字符串函数的应用愈发显得不可或缺。无论是在企业管理、市场分析,还是在个人工作中,字符串函数都能够显著提升数据处理的效率。
字符串函数是指用于处理文本数据的函数。这些函数可以对字符串进行提取、查找、替换、格式转换等操作。Excel提供了多种字符串函数,常用的有MID、LEFT、RIGHT、FIND、SUBSTITUTE、REPLACE等。通过这些函数,用户能够快速实现复杂的文本操作,提高工作效率。
MID函数用于从字符串中提取指定长度的子字符串。其语法为:MID(text, start_num, num_chars)。例如,假设我们有一个身份证号码字符串“123456789012345678”,我们希望提取出生日期部分(第7到第14位),可以这样使用MID函数:
MID("123456789012345678", 7, 8)
这样就能提取出“89012345”。此函数在处理身份证号码及其他格式化字符串时非常有用。
LEFT和RIGHT函数分别用于提取字符串的左侧和右侧字符。LEFT函数的语法为:LEFT(text, num_chars),RIGHT函数的语法为:RIGHT(text, num_chars)。例如,对于字符串“EXCEL2023”,我们想提取前4个字符和后4个字符:
LEFT("EXCEL2023", 4) // 结果为 "EXCE"
RIGHT("EXCEL2023", 4) // 结果为 "2023"
这些函数在处理编号、代码等数据时,能够有效简化操作。
FIND函数用于查找某个字符或子字符串在另一个字符串中的位置。其语法为:FIND(find_text, within_text, [start_num])。例如,我们想在字符串“Hello World”中查找字母“O”的位置:
FIND("O", "Hello World") // 结果为 5
FIND函数在搜索和数据清洗中非常实用,能够帮助用户快速定位需要处理的字符。
SUBSTITUTE函数用于替换字符串中的指定文本,其语法为:SUBSTITUTE(text, old_text, new_text, [instance_num])。REPLACE函数用于根据位置替换字符串中的字符,其语法为:REPLACE(old_text, start_num, num_chars, new_text)。例如:
SUBSTITUTE("I love Excel", "love", "hate") // 结果为 "I hate Excel"
REPLACE("2023年", 1, 4, "2024") // 结果为 "2024年"
这些函数在数据清洗和格式化时,能够极大地方便用户的操作。
在企业人事管理中,常常需要对员工的身份证号码进行处理。通过字符串函数,可以快速提取出生日期、性别等信息。例如,从身份证号码中提取出生日期:
MID(A1, 7, 8) // 假设A1单元格中存放身份证号码
这样可以方便地生成员工的出生日期,减少人工处理的错误和时间成本。
在数据分析中,经常会遇到需要清洗的数据,如去除多余的空格、替换错误信息等。通过使用TRIM、SUBSTITUTE等函数,可以有效地清理数据。例如:
TRIM(A1) // 去除A1单元格中的多余空格
SUBSTITUTE(A1, "错误", "正确") // 将A1中的"错误"替换为"正确"
这些操作能够确保数据的准确性,为后续分析打下良好的基础。
在实际工作中,掌握字符串函数的使用技巧至关重要。以下是一些实践经验:
字符串函数在Excel中的应用为数据处理提供了强有力的支持。通过掌握这些函数,用户能够更高效地处理和分析数据,提升工作效率。未来,随着数据分析需求的不断增加,字符串函数的应用将会更加广泛。
附录部分可以包含一些常见字符串函数的总结表格,以及其应用实例,帮助读者更好地理解和应用这些函数。